Here is a very short list of case studies with corroborative evidence: https://www.researchgate.net/publication/263326710_Automobile_use_and_land_consumption_Empirical_evidence_from_12_cities It’s the theory in this case study which suggests that as automobile mode share increases in a city, the amount of land used for transportation also increases, whereas the land available for other uses decreases. Also, this case study explains that as early as the 2000s, Crawford (2002) suggested that cars consumed as much as 70% of the downtown land in American cities.
http://www.autolife.umd.umich.edu/Environment/E_Casestudy/E_casestudy.htm is a historic analysis in the growth of the automobile and its land-use consumption. Interestingly, it mentions a 1960 study of downtown Los Angeles which acknowledged 59% of land-use was allocated to the automobile for parking and streets.

Link to the book: The Geography of Transport Systems. This additional link is to Chapter 4 from his book: (Sixth Edition; Jean-Paul Rodrigue (2024), New York: Routledge, 402 pages. ISBN 9781032380407) Environmental Footprint of Transportation – with this quote: The footprint of transportation has reached a point where 30 to 60% of urban areas are taken by road transportation infrastructure alone. In more extreme cases of road transportation dependency, such as Los Angeles, this figure can reach 70%.

In the 1980s, the UN established the "Brundtland Report", as the result of its World Commission for Environment and Development. It identifies urban sustainability in three segments: environmental, economic and social.
